[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

update of clamav fails - bad variable errors




Hey,

What do you make of this error with upgrade while running stable on amd64:
It should be upgrading 0.97.6 to 0.97.7.

# aptitude safe-upgrade clamav-base
Resolving dependencies...               
open: 2; closed: 2; defer: 0; conflict: 0
The following packages will be upgraded:
  clamav-daemon
The following partially installed packages will be configured:
  clamav clamav-base
1 packages upgraded, 0 newly installed, 0 to remove and 1 not upgraded.
Need to get 0 B/753 kB of archives. After unpacking 0 B will be used.
Do you want to continue? [Y/n/?] Y
Reading package fields... Done          
Reading package status... Done
Retrieving bug reports... Done
Parsing Found/Fixed information... Done
Preconfiguring packages ...
export: 259: DatabaseOwner
UpdateLogFile
LogVerbose
LogSyslog
LogFacility
LogFileMaxSize
LogTime
Foreground
Debug
MaxAttempts
DatabaseDirectory
DNSDatabaseInfo
AllowSupplementaryGroups
PidFile
ConnectTimeout
ReceiveTimeout
TestDatabases
ScriptedUpdates
CompressLocalDatabase
Bytecode
Checks
DatabaseMirror
DatabaseMirror: bad variable name
clamav-freshclam failed to preconfigure, with exit status 2
(Reading database ... 45538 files and directories currently installed.)
Preparing to replace clamav-daemon 0.97.6+dfsg-1~squeeze1 (using .../clamav-daemon_0.97.7+dfsg-1~squeeze1_amd64.deb) ...
export: 283: LocalSocket
FixStaleSocket
LocalSocketGroup
LocalSocketMode
OLE2BlockMacros
User
AllowSupplementaryGroups
ScanMail
ScanArchive
ArchiveBlockEncrypted
MaxDirectoryRecursion
FollowDirectorySymlinks
FollowFileSymlinks
ReadTimeout
MaxThreads
MaxConnectionQueueLength
LogSyslog
LogFacility
LogClean
LogVerbose
PidFile
DatabaseDirectory
SelfCheck
Foreground
Debug
ScanPE
ScanOLE2
ScanHTML
DetectBrokenExecutables
ExitOnOOM
LeaveTemporaryFiles
AlgorithmicDetection
ScanELF
IdleTimeout
PhishingSignatures
PhishingScanURLs
PhishingAlwaysBlockSSLMismatch
PhishingAlwaysBlockCloak
DetectPUA
ScanPartialMessages
HeuristicScanPrecedence
StructuredDataDetection
LogFile: bad variable name
invoke-rc.d: initscript clamav-daemon, action "stop" failed.
dpkg: warning: subprocess old pre-removal script returned error exit status 2
dpkg - trying script from the new package instead ...
export: 283: LocalSocket
FixStaleSocket
LocalSocketGroup
LocalSocketMode
OLE2BlockMacros
User
AllowSupplementaryGroups
ScanMail
ScanArchive
ArchiveBlockEncrypted
MaxDirectoryRecursion
FollowDirectorySymlinks
FollowFileSymlinks
ReadTimeout
MaxThreads
MaxConnectionQueueLength
LogSyslog
LogFacility
LogClean
LogVerbose
PidFile
DatabaseDirectory
SelfCheck
Foreground
Debug
ScanPE
ScanOLE2
ScanHTML
DetectBrokenExecutables
ExitOnOOM
LeaveTemporaryFiles
AlgorithmicDetection
ScanELF
IdleTimeout
PhishingSignatures
PhishingScanURLs
PhishingAlwaysBlockSSLMismatch
PhishingAlwaysBlockCloak
DetectPUA
ScanPartialMessages
HeuristicScanPrecedence
StructuredDataDetection
LogFile: bad variable name
invoke-rc.d: initscript clamav-daemon, action "stop" failed.
dpkg: error processing /var/cache/apt/archives/clamav-daemon_0.97.7+dfsg-1~squeeze1_amd64.deb (--unpack):
 subprocess new pre-removal script returned error exit status 2
configured to not write apport reports
                                      export: 283: LocalSocket
FixStaleSocket
LocalSocketGroup
LocalSocketMode
OLE2BlockMacros
User
AllowSupplementaryGroups
ScanMail
ScanArchive
ArchiveBlockEncrypted
MaxDirectoryRecursion
FollowDirectorySymlinks
FollowFileSymlinks
ReadTimeout
MaxThreads
MaxConnectionQueueLength
LogSyslog
LogFacility
LogClean
LogVerbose
PidFile
DatabaseDirectory
SelfCheck
Foreground
Debug
ScanPE
ScanOLE2
ScanHTML
DetectBrokenExecutables
ExitOnOOM
LeaveTemporaryFiles
AlgorithmicDetection
ScanELF
IdleTimeout
PhishingSignatures
PhishingScanURLs
PhishingAlwaysBlockSSLMismatch
PhishingAlwaysBlockCloak
DetectPUA
ScanPartialMessages
HeuristicScanPrecedence
StructuredDataDetection
LogFile: bad variable name
invoke-rc.d: initscript clamav-daemon, action "start" failed.
dpkg: error while cleaning up:
 subprocess installed post-installation script returned error exit status 2
Preparing to replace clamav-freshclam 0.97.6+dfsg-1~squeeze1 (using .../clamav-freshclam_0.97.6+dfsg-1~squeeze1_amd64.deb) ...
export: 266: DatabaseOwner
UpdateLogFile
LogVerbose
LogSyslog
LogFacility
LogFileMaxSize
LogTime
Foreground
Debug
MaxAttempts
DatabaseDirectory
DNSDatabaseInfo
AllowSupplementaryGroups
PidFile
ConnectTimeout
ReceiveTimeout
TestDatabases
ScriptedUpdates
CompressLocalDatabase
Bytecode
Checks
DatabaseMirror
DatabaseMirror: bad variable name
invoke-rc.d: initscript clamav-freshclam, action "stop" failed.
dpkg: warning: subprocess old pre-removal script returned error exit status 2
dpkg - trying script from the new package instead ...
export: 266: DatabaseOwner
UpdateLogFile
LogVerbose
LogSyslog
LogFacility
LogFileMaxSize
LogTime
Foreground
Debug
MaxAttempts
DatabaseDirectory
DNSDatabaseInfo
AllowSupplementaryGroups
PidFile
ConnectTimeout
ReceiveTimeout
TestDatabases
ScriptedUpdates
CompressLocalDatabase
Bytecode
Checks
DatabaseMirror
DatabaseMirror: bad variable name
invoke-rc.d: initscript clamav-freshclam, action "stop" failed.
dpkg: error processing /var/cache/apt/archives/clamav-freshclam_0.97.6+dfsg-1~squeeze1_amd64.deb (--unpack):
 subprocess new pre-removal script returned error exit status 2
configured to not write apport reports
                                      export: 259: DatabaseOwner
UpdateLogFile
LogVerbose
LogSyslog
LogFacility
LogFileMaxSize
LogTime
Foreground
Debug
MaxAttempts
DatabaseDirectory
DNSDatabaseInfo
AllowSupplementaryGroups
PidFile
ConnectTimeout
ReceiveTimeout
TestDatabases
ScriptedUpdates
CompressLocalDatabase
Bytecode
Checks
DatabaseMirror
DatabaseMirror: bad variable name
dpkg: error while cleaning up:
 subprocess installed post-installation script returned error exit status 2
Errors were encountered while processing:
 /var/cache/apt/archives/clamav-daemon_0.97.7+dfsg-1~squeeze1_amd64.deb
 /var/cache/apt/archives/clamav-freshclam_0.97.6+dfsg-1~squeeze1_amd64.deb
E: Sub-process /usr/bin/dpkg returned an error code (1)
A package failed to install.  Trying to recover:
Setting up clamav-base (0.97.7+dfsg-1~squeeze1) ...
^Cdpkg: error processing clamav-base (--configure):
 subprocess installed post-installation script killed by signal (Interrupt)
dpkg: dependency problems prevent configuration of clamav-daemon:
 clamav-daemon depends on clamav-base (= 0.97.6+dfsg-1~squeeze1); however:
  Version of clamav-base on system is 0.97.7+dfsg-1~squeeze1.
dpkg: error processing clamav-daemon (--configure):
 dependency problems - leaving unconfigured
dpkg: dependency problems prevent configuration of clamav-freshclam:
 clamav-freshclam depends on clamav-base (>= 0.97.6+dfsg-1~squeeze1); however:
  Package clamav-base is not configured yet.
dpkg: error processing clamav-freshclam (--configure):
 dependency problems - leaving unconfigured
dpkg: dependency problems prevent configuration of clamav:
 clamav depends on clamav-freshclam | clamav-data; however:
  Package clamav-freshclam is not configured yet.
  Package clamav-data is not installed.
  Package clamav-freshclam which provides clamav-data is not configured yet.
dpkg: error processing clamav (--configure):
 dependency problems - leaving unconfigured
Errors were encountered while processing:
 clamav-base
 clamav-daemon
 clamav-freshclam
 clamav


Clam has been running fine for quite awhile with the current config file.
Other than attempting this update, the only related change lately was
an upgrade to scamp 5.4 for the SaneSecurity third party sigs.

Clamav is still running at this time with the slightly older version, thankfully.





Reply to: